Did you find log information under ADM web -> System Information -> Log?
And you can check ADM web -> System Information -> Online users. That should list all connected users.

My misunderstanding was I expected SBM2 & SMB3 to be shown in the Windows Features to be turned on. I finely realized it was on by default and that's why PowerShell is needed to disable it. I'm now connected.
